Maroc Telecom, the leading telecommunications operator in Morocco, reported a 5.4% increase in consolidated revenue for the first half of 2026, reaching MAD 18.2 billion, according to the company's financial results published on July 22, 2026. The growth was primarily driven by strong performance in mobile data services and fixed broadband subscriptions.

The operator's mobile customer base grew by 3.2% year-on-year to 78 million subscribers across its operations in Morocco and subsidiaries in sub-Saharan Africa. Mobile data revenue increased by 8.1%, reflecting higher smartphone penetration and data usage. Fixed broadband revenue rose 6.5%, supported by fiber-to-the-home (FTTH) expansion.

In Morocco, the company's domestic revenue grew 4.1% to MAD 8.9 billion, while international operations contributed MAD 9.3 billion, up 6.8%. EBITDA increased by 4.2% to MAD 9.5 billion, with an EBITDA margin of 52.2%. Net income rose 3.9% to MAD 4.1 billion.

The results exceeded analyst expectations, with consensus estimates predicting revenue growth of around 4.8%. Maroc Telecom's CEO, Abdeslam Ahizoune, stated: 'Our first-half performance reflects the success of our digital transformation strategy and investment in network infrastructure.' The company confirmed its full-year guidance for moderate revenue growth and stable margins.
